When people think of Switzerland the normally think of The Swiss Mountains and the wonderful skiing from The Alps to Jura. Switzerland is also known for its multicultural languages, it is a haven for those from all over the world. It also has one of the lowest unemployment rates, maybe due to the fact that its tourism, banking, and luxury production of Swiss watches, knives, and clothing keep it going year after year.
Places to visit include: Lake Geneva (one of the largest lakes in Europe with a high population of French speaking citizens), Jura Mountains (for its skiing, hiking, lakes), Bernese Lowlands (Agricultural), Bernese Highlands (mountainous region with many beautiful towns to visit), Central Switzerland (Historical Sites to visit), Zurich (A major city where you can find all the luxuries of a big town, including shopping, dining, entertainment), Valais (Beautiful Glacier Views), Ticino (Italian Region).
Other places to consider are: Locarno ,Solothurn, Interlaken, Zermatt, Davos, St. Moritz great ski villas, Grindelwald, Gstaad, Crans Montana, Verbier (for great hiking).
